    • Provided is a ceramic powder for a green sheet that gives a low-temperature fired ceramic substrate that can be fired at a temperature of 900° C. or lower and has excellent dielectric properties in the higher frequency bands such as microwave and millimeter-wave bands, has a low hygroscopicity, and has minor warping and creasing even in the case of co-firing with a silver-based conductor paste, the ceramic powder for a green sheet including a glass powder and an alumina powder, in which the glass powder contains 35 to 39% by weight of SiO2, 9 to 17% by weight of Al2O3, 21 to 40% by weight of B2O3, 10 to 20% by weight of R′O, wherein R′ is one or more kinds selected from the group consisting of Mg, Ca and Ba, 0.2 to 2% by weight of Li2O, and 0.5 to 2% by weight of MO2, wherein M is one or more kinds selected from the group consisting of Ti and Zr, so that the total is 100% by weight.

    • A recording apparatus including a recording head that discharges UV ink onto a recording material and an ultraviolet light irradiation unit that irradiates ultraviolet light to the discharged UV ink so as to harden the UV ink; further includes a failure diagnostic unit that diagnoses a failure condition of the ultraviolet light irradiation unit and a controller that controls operations of the recording head, the ultraviolet light irradiation unit, and the failure diagnostic unit. Further, the controller is so configured as to change the operation mode of the recording apparatus to a failure-state mode when the ultraviolet light irradiation unit has been diagnosed as a failure by the failure diagnostic unit.
